Misted Double Glazing Repairs Near Me

Double glazing can add value to your home, and help keep it cool, free of drafts and reduce energy bills. It does, however, have to be maintained and cleaned regularly.

It is essential to seek assistance as soon as you can before the issue becomes more serious. Repairing a window is often cheaper than replacing it.

Seals that have been damaged

Window seals help keep windows safe from cold air, moisture and draughts. They are a first line of defence against energy waste and rising utility costs. Window seals do not have a set time limit for their lifespan. They should be checked periodically to check for wear and tear, and possibly replaced.

Foggy windows are a clear indication that your window seals have failed. A window seal is the space between two panes of glass in an IGU (insulated glazing unit). It is made up of polyurethane, a gas that acts as an insulation and keeps moisture out. If moisture enters the gap, it could cause condensation, which can make both sides of the window appear blurred.

There are many reasons window seals may fail or break. These include:

Window frames are not nearly as durable as the glass they hold and can shift with time. Particularly during changing weather conditions when frames expand and contract, this can result in shifting of window seals. This could cause the gap to expand and eventually lead to seal failure.

The power of the washer can damage window seals. This is particularly true when the person using the pressure washer doesn't know how to use it properly or does not understand the effects that water temperature and pressure have on different parts of the window repairs frame and seals. Window seals that are older are usually susceptible to failure due to age and general wear and wear and tear.

In general, window seals are made to last for a long time however, they will eventually wear down and need to be replaced. Regular inspections are necessary to spot problems before they worsen by allowing cold air to get into your home. Check for any damage to the frame and any difficulties opening and closing the window. This will help you avoid costly repairs and keep your windows in good working order for as long as possible. It is also a good idea to replace the outer and inner window seals with a new one since this will improve your windows' insulating properties.

Damaged Glass Unit

Double-glazed windows are a great way to protect your house from threats from the outside. They provide superior thermal efficiency. To work properly, double-glazed windows require regular maintenance similar to other household appliances and fixtures. Regular window repair and replacement services can tackle a variety of issues that may affect the performance of your windows and doors. These services can help fix broken hinges or handles as well as locks. They can also fix draftiness. Misted double glazing near me can also boost the efficiency of your windows' energy consumption.

Double-glazed windows are made by placing two panes with a spacer between them, creating the gap, which is then filled with air or gas for insulation. The gap between the two glass panes is filled with air or gas to provide insulation. However, with time it can be permeable due to wear and environmental factors. This can cause moisture to build up in the window's cavity, making the windows look dull and gloomy.

The most common issue that causes this is a crack in the inner seal of the sealed unit which allows humid air to infiltrate the space between the panes. If this happens, Double Glazing Near Me the moisture causes condensation that leads to a foggy appearance that's both unsightly and inefficient. This can also result in an enlargement of the insulation and result in higher heating costs.

This problem can be easily addressed by double glazing specialists. They will replace the impacted sealed unit, and will use top-quality materials to ensure a perfect fit. They can even replace the glass in your windows if it's cracked or damaged. Additionally, they can deal with any other issues that might be affecting the performance of your double glazing.
